Output 3b68eff7f9a6493bbfaeaac5672dc17982d7e868fe9f3a25e5d189cbf002e391:1

value
8216356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98cffaaa320f2ae7942a840378becc56d4a9cce8 OP_EQUALVERIFY OP_CHECKSIG
address
1EvzrocBRRcDLgZhpPuh8y84NLktKVqpv7
transaction
3b68eff7f9a6493bbfaeaac5672dc17982d7e868fe9f3a25e5d189cbf002e391
spent
true